Original Description
Jules Dupré's Les Écluses d'Optevoz is a captivating example of 19th-century French Barbizon School landscape painting, radiating rustic tranquility and subtle dynamism. Depicting a lock gate nestled along the tranquil Optevoz canal near Lyon, the scene balances earthy realism with poetic luminosity—sunlight dances on rippling water, contrasting with sturdy stone structures and weathered barges. Dupré's textured brushwork and muted yet warm palette (ochres, deep greens, silvery blues) evoke the humid atmosphere of rural riverbanks while honoring the quiet dignity of labor. As a core Barbizon artist, Dupré pioneered plein-air sketching and influenced Impressionism by elevating everyday landscapes to lyrical subjects. This 1860s masterpiece reflects his mature period, where romantic sensibility merged with structured compositions, securing his legacy as a bridge between Corot’s idealism and Monet’s fleeting light.
